For the first time, the Watertown Public Schools’ Special Education program has failed to earn a grade of “Meets Requirements” from state officials. The School Committee heard a report about the shortfalls and possible solutions at its Dec. 8 meeting.

Stanton Funeral HomeStanton Funeral Home has closed its location on Mt. Auburn Street and is merging with another local funeral home.
The Stanton Funeral home in East Watertown will no longer be conducting funerals from its property on Mt. Auburn Street, and will merge with another local funeral home. The property is up for sale.
The following announcement was provided by the Watertown Police Department:
The WPD is proud and excited to be joining several other Massachusetts Police Departments in partnering with the Doug Flutie, Jr. Foundation for Autism. April is Autism Awareness and Acceptance Month and to honor this, we will be selling our newly created Watertown Police Autism Acceptance Patches.
